Firewood Delivery Logic & Maps Integration ➤ The Challenge: A local firewood supplier needed to automate delivery quotes. Manual distance checking was slow and prone to errors. ➤ The Solution: I built a custom Vanilla JS tool with deep Maps API integration: • Google Maps API: Automated real-time distance calculation for every order. • Dynamic Pricing: Logic that factors in wood type, volume, weight, and mileage. • UX/UI: Lightweight, mobile-first interface for instant customer quotes. ➤ The Result: • Automation: Zero manual checks needed; instant pricing for customers. • Efficiency: Eliminated pricing disputes and optimized the booking flow. • Performance: High-speed tool with zero external library dependencies.

Achieving 99/100 Mobile Speed & Breaking the Traffic Plateau ➤ The Challenge: The site was stuck in the "Yellow Zone" (~70 PageSpeed). High-quality content was held back by technical overhead, resulting in a stagnant traffic plateau. ➤ The Solution: I executed a deep technical overhaul to unlock the site's ranking potential: • 0ms Blocking Time: Eliminated JS execution delays for instant interactivity. • Visual Stability: Achieved a 0.001 CLS, ensuring a perfect UX. • Speed: Optimized the rendering path to hit 0.9s FCP and 99/100 Mobile score. ➤ The Result: • Plateau Broken: Technical fixes (last green dot on chart) acted as a catalyst for new organic growth. • Elite Performance: Sustained 99+ PageSpeed scores on mobile. • Business Impact: Improved rankings and higher conversion rates.

100% Organic Growth via Technical Refactoring The Challenge: Stagnant traffic and poor mobile UX due to bloated legacy scripts (jQuery), unoptimized media, and weak semantic structure. The Solution: I executed a deep technical overhaul to modernize the stack: • Vanilla JS Migration: Replaced jQuery with pure, high-performance JavaScript. • Smart Media: Implemented WebP/AVIF, responsive sizes, and lazy-loading. • SEO Foundation: Cleaned HTML semantics and added Schema.org microdata. • On-Page: Refreshed Meta Tags to align with search intent. • Bootstrap 5 Tuning: Optimized CDN delivery and CSS path for zero speed impact. The Result: 99–100 Mobile PageSpeed: Perfect scores even with a CSS framework. Traffic Surge: Organic growth from 14K to 30K+ monthly sessions in 12 months.

Aura - The World's First Emotion-Adaptive Interface System Designed with Google Stitch. As a developer, I've used plenty of AI tools that can generate screens, but I was curious about something different with Stitch: Could I use it to create an experience-first interface that felt alive rather than just another website? That question became AURA — an experimental emotion-adaptive interface that transforms its visual environment based on how users want to feel. Instead of approaching the challenge as a traditional landing page, I wanted to explore a more immersive direction. What if an interface could behave like a living environment? What if changing an emotional state could alter the atmosphere, motion, lighting, color palette, and overall experience? To test that idea, I designed AURA as a digital experience where users can explore emotional worlds such as Joy, Peace, Wonder, Creativity, Ambition, and Reflection. How Stitch fit into the workflow I didn't start with prompts, I started with ideas. The first step was sketching rough wireframes and visual concepts to establish the structure and flow of the experience. I then created a custom design.md (http://design.md) document containing the creative direction, emotional worlds, visual principles, motion goals, typography, color systems, and overall artistic vision for the project. After importing those references into Stitch, the process became incredibly fluid. The streaming generation experience was one of the most impressive parts of the workflow. Instead of waiting for a final output, I could literally watch the interface take shape directly on the canvas and react to ideas in real time. Once the foundation was generated, I spent most of my time using in-place AI edits. I'd select sections, experiment with different visual treatments, adjust atmosphere, refine layouts, introduce new interactions, and push the experience closer to the vision I had in mind without having to restart from scratch. That iterative loop felt much closer to actual design work than traditional prompting. Motion was another area where Stitch stood out. Since the challenge theme was "Build interfaces that feel alive," I focused heavily on creating smooth transitions, hover interactions, atmospheric movement, environmental effects, and immersive visual storytelling. The result feels less like a conventional website and more like a digital art installation. New Stitch features I leaned on 📄 Imported custom design.md (http://design.md) creative direction document 📄 Imported rough wireframe concepts and visual references 🌊 Streaming generations directly to the canvas ⏩ In-place AI edits using prompts and point-and-click interactions 🎥 Motion-rich interactions, hover states, and immersive transitions 🎨 Rapid visual experimentation and iteration 🚀 Export-ready workflow for deployment Feedback on Stitch Most AI workflows involve repeatedly prompting, waiting, evaluating, and starting over. Stitch felt different, The streaming canvas made the process feel much more collaborative and interactive. Watching designs appear in real time created a stronger sense of momentum and made iteration feel natural. The ability to import references and then refine sections through in-place edits was probably my favorite part of the experience. Rather than constantly rewriting long prompts, I could focus on improving specific parts of the design while preserving everything that was already working. As someone who enjoys experimenting with interface concepts, that workflow felt significantly closer to how designers and developers naturally think. One feature I'd love to see expanded further is even more granular visual control directly within the canvas, allowing creators to tweak generated elements while maintaining the speed of the AI workflow. Overall, Stitch helped shorten the distance between a rough idea and a polished interactive experience.
